It's hard to turn regular season success into postseason wins, a fact Hobbton can now relate to. They took a 5-2 hit to the loss column at the hands of the Tarboro Vikings on Tuesday. The Wildcats have now taken an 'L' in back-to-back games.
Hobbton's loss dropped their record down to 15-9. As for Tarboro, they moved to 13-9 with that victory, which also ended their three-game losing streak.
Hobbton does not have any more games scheduled as of now. As for Tarboro, they will challenge Perquimans on Friday. The Vikings' pitchers better be ready for this one: the Pirates have averaged an impressive 10 runs per game this season.
